Dr. Tracy Marks discusses self-care, emphasizing its importance beyond spa treatments. She explains self-care as maintaining physical, emotional, and mental wellbeing, requiring commitment. Physical self-care includes medical checkups, sleep, exercise, and diet. Mental self-care involves setting boundaries, saying no, and creating personal space. Social connections are vital, even for introverts. Engaging in hobbies and journaling can also support emotional needs. Self-care ensures a balanced life, benefiting oneself and others.
